During the second half of the 19th century and the first half of the 20th century, it gradually added … gdp of 2023Web12 jun. 2006 · While they held the pass, a pair of violent storms ravaged the Persian fleet. The second gale completely destroyed a squadron of 200 vessels that Xerxes had sent to sail around Euboea to attack the Greeks from behind. In addition, Themistocles led the Greek navy in two victories, at the Gulf of Pagasae and Artemisum. gdp of a country is based on class 10
